Suspect apprehended for starting fire near Greens and Imperial ValleyHouston TX

audio iconFire & Arson
Imperial Valley Dr & Greens Rd, Houston, TX 77060

A fire was reported near Greens Rd and Imperial Valley Dr in Houston. Emergency responders arrived, and a suspect was later apprehended who admitted to starting the fire. An unrelated incident at the scene involved a male with a severe arm injury requiring ambulance assistance. EMS and fire services coordinated on site.
